Senegal - Share of Female Business Sole Proprietorship
Since 2014, Senegal Share of Female Business Sole Proprietorship rose 3.5points year on year. With 27.09 Percent of Sole Business Proprietorship in 2019, the country was ranked number 38 among other countries in Share of Female Business Sole Proprietorship. Senegal is overtaken by Mexico, which was number 37 with 27.82 Percent of Sole Business Proprietorship and is followed by Ivory Coast at 25.58 Percent of Sole Business Proprietorship. Austria topped the ranking with 58.6 Percent of Sole Business Proprietorship in 2019, +0.5points versus 2018. Philippines, Denmark and Kazakhstan respectively ranked number 2, 3 and 4 in this ranking. Afghanistan witnessed the best average annual growth at +31.7points per year, while Qatar recorded the worst performance at -6.6points per year.
